Highspeed 6 is a 96m high speed catamaran operated by Hellenic Seaways.

History

Highspeed 6 backing into dock at Athinios harbour, Santorini, Greece

Highspeed 6 is one of six 96m catamarans built by Incat Yards in Tasmania, Australia. Built in 2000 as Milenium,[2] she entered service with Trasmediterránea in June 2000 between Barcelona and Palma. In 2010 the Milenium was sold to Greek ferry operator Hellenic Seaways and renamed Highspeed 6.[1]
